The Cutteridge Estate has been updated again.

The first thing you might notice is the addition of the mail box which you can now click on. Currently there is a message in there about the new Ghost Stories expansion which includes four new mini games each with a new reward, and if you complete all of them you'll unlock the ultimate reward (which is quite nice). They may use this mail box to send new info about the story of this space in the future.

The next thing you are likely to notice right away is that they have added a new secret room under the stairs, but now you can walk right into it. This new room is quite different than the last one, and on the floor you'll see three markings on the ground. This is also where you'll find one of the new mini games (Ritual of Unbinding).

BTW the mysterious giant pool of green slime hidden under the floor is gone.

They also added a new book (Mysterious Libram) located by the fireplace where the manuscript used to be. This new book gives you some more details about the characters in this space, and a hint on what you need to do to complete the Ghost Stories games.

Also, if you use the chair trick to look inside the locked room upstairs, they not only removed all the writing on the walls, but this week they added a mysterious looking creature... Which is later explained if you play the latest DLC Ghost Stories bundle.

You'll also notice they added a book (Jessamine's Diary) on top of the rocking chair upstairs which is one of the new mini games.

The next mini game (Clara's Kitchen) is located by the fireplace in the kitchen.

The next mini game (Jasper's Field) is located outside in front of the gates to the corn field, next to the well where the ghost girl throws her ball out of.

Here are the rewards for the mini games:

Jessamine's Diary - Jessamine's Doll
Clara's Kitchen - Clara's Saucepan
Jasper's Field - Jasper's Scythe (M/F)
Ritual of Unbinding - Ritual of Unbinding

Final boss battle - Demonic Cutteridge Estate personal space

You do not need to own Cutteridge Estate to play the games and get the rewards, including the personal space, but you will still need to purchase the Ghost Stories DLC and then find someone who has Cutteridge Estate who can invite you to play it.

Considering the final reward is a really cool new personal space, and the other rewards are quite nice as well, and the story and games are fun, I for one think its worth the price. YMMV

JP Home is once again having their Home Square Halloween Event.

As in past years, they are repeating the event several times over the next few days. During the event you'll see a showdown between the giant ghost and giant pumpkin, and depending on which gets more of the people in your lobby to do the actions they tell you to do (will scroll in English what you need to do - either any dance, move around, or strike a pose) will depend on what if any reward you'll get. You can keep track of which is getting more followers by the numbers on both sides of the screen.

For instance, if the event is the Ghost Event, then if the Pumpkin gets the most followers, then no one will get a reward, and if the event is the Pumpkin Event, and the Ghost gets the most followers, then again no one will get any reward.

However if the one getting the most followers is also the host of the event, then everyone will get a reward depending on the Host. If it is the Ghost then you'll get the glowing tail. If it is the Pumpkin then you'll get the glowing ears.

Crackle Kill Count 2 starts tomorrow and runs through October 31st in theater 3.

Not only will they be showing 32 different horror films, but there will also be new rewards:
  • Kill Count T-shirt
  • Axed Head
  • 10 New Poster Rewards
You can also watch the Crackle Kill Count 2 films from any LOOT EDO screen in Home, and LOOT said on Twitter that the rewards can also be gotten from the EDO screens as well.
